I wash a sugar pumpkin or two, cut it up and remove the seeds. I put the (unpeeled) pieces in a large pot over a steamer basket and steam it till the pulp is soft. Then the peeling comes right off. I then mash up the pulp and freeze it in 2-cup portions (what my pie recipe calls for). When I want to use it for a pie, I put it I the blender with the other ingredients and blend to smooth out the "fiber". I used to try to blend it before freezing it, but had to add too much water to get the blender work. It is also very good for pumpkin bread.
